Disappointing Experience with Smoking Room and Dishonest Service
My family and I stayed at the Barceló Istanbul on April 19th, 2025. We booked a junior suite as we needed space for our two small children. The suite was listed as non-smoking.
Upon arrival, we were hit with the unmistakable stench of cigarette smoke throughout the suite. With young children, this was unacceptable, so we immediately requested another room.
Staff said no other junior suites were available. They offered to downgrade us, but mentioned we’d need to book and pay for an additional room to accommodate our family. When we asked about deodorizing our room, they promised to use an ozone fan, taking about 20 minutes.
After waiting 10 minutes, I checked on progress. There was no ozone fan as promised—just hallway and room overwhelmed with heavy room spray. They’d simply masked the smoke smell with fragrance rather than using proper equipment.
When confronted, the manager insisted they had used an ozone fan—a claim clearly false given what I witnessed.
What disappoints me most isn’t just the smoking issue, but the dishonesty. Rather than being transparent, management chose to mislead us, particularly concerning when traveling with children whose health could be affected.
I hope this feedback helps Barceló Istanbul improve. Honesty and care for guests’ wellbeing should be paramount in hospitality.
